Underground Elegance Meets Classic Steakhouse in Midtown
Set in a restored 1930s bank vault beneath the iconic New Yorker Hotel, Butcher and Banker NYC is a modern steakhouse with a vintage twist. Located right in Midtown Manhattan, just steps from Penn Station and major concert venues, it offers a unique blend of bold flavors and historic charm. With its speakeasy-style entrance and moody underground ambiance, this spot delivers a high-end yet approachable dining experience for meat lovers and music fans alike.

Areas for Improvement
Some guests mention that the speakeasy entrance can be a bit tricky to find at first—look for the discreet staircase in the New Yorker Hotel lobby. Prices are on the higher side, especially for drinks, but most agree the quality justifies the cost. During peak hours, reservations are recommended to avoid a wait.
